Wiki
Born in New York but raised in Atlanta, Georgia, Waka Flocka Flame grew up in a family deeply connected to the music industry. His mother, Debra Antney, was a prominent figure in the industry, managing major artists and serving as a pivotal influence in his life.

Career
Early Career
Waka’s music career began in 2009 when he released his breakout single, “O Let’s Do It.” The song’s success catapulted him into the spotlight, earning him a deal with Warner Bros. Records.
Albums and Hits
His debut album, “Flockaveli,” released in 2010, was a massive success, blending hard-hitting beats with raw, unfiltered lyrics. The album’s tracks, including “Hard in da Paint” and “No Hands,” became anthems in the hip-hop community.
Television and Entrepreneurship
In addition to his music career, Waka Flocka Flame has ventured into television. He starred alongside his wife, Tammy Rivera, in the reality TV series “Waka & Tammy: What the Flocka.” He has also dabbled in entrepreneurship, launching various business ventures, including vegan products and real estate investments.
Girlfriend and Relationships
Waka Flocka Flame is married to Tammy Rivera, a singer, entrepreneur, and TV personality. The couple tied the knot in 2014 and has since shared their journey through reality TV. Their relationship is celebrated for its resilience and mutual support, making them one of the industry’s most admired couples.
Child
Waka Flocka Flame is a devoted stepfather to Charlie Rivera, Tammy’s daughter from a previous relationship. He shares a close bond with Charlie, often emphasizing the importance of family in his life.
Facts
- Stage Name Origin: His stage name was inspired by Fozzie Bear’s catchphrase, “Waka Waka,” from The Muppets, combined with a nickname given by a family friend.
- Animal Lover: Waka is a passionate advocate for animal rights and has worked with organizations like PETA.
- Vegan Lifestyle: He adopted a vegan lifestyle to improve his health and promote sustainability.
